In the 1950s they moved to Sunland, California, where Call did Hollywood studio work (including playing for the sound track of "Around the World in 80 Days") and later taught violin and piano until she was in her late 80s.

She also composed in later years—her last piece was a song written for her retirement home in Santa Rosa, California. Unfortunately, nearly all the scores and published music by her and her husband were lost when the shed they were stored in was flooded.
